Naica’s Giant Crystals: Characterization and Evolution of the Wall–Crystal Interface

Abstract: Naica’s “Cueva de los Cristales” (Cave of the Crystals) has been compared to the most beautiful places of worship for the incredible display of columns that populate its vault. Said columns are giant gypsum crystals that have already been the subject of extensive studies. This paper contributes to these studies by focusing on the mineral aggregates found at the wall–selenite interface.
